We will use your leash and collar or harness for the walk.
Our recommendation is a harness with a Y-shaped front, side straps that go above (not across) the shoulder blades, and a D ring on the back for the leash.
This is usually the most comfortable walking gear for dogs.
Our second best recommendation is a wide, flat collar (width distributes pressure more evenly).
However, we will use whatever you have.

The recommended walk length for puppies varies based on breed and age.
Puppies typically cannot walk for a full 30 minutes or longer, so instead, consider booking a drop-in visit which can be filled with cuddles, playtime, and enrichment with puzzles, snuffle mats or lick mats.
